Richard Chassot (born January 18, 1970 in Villars-sur-Glâne ) is a former Swiss cyclist . From 2012 to 2013 he was President of the Swiss Cycling Association .

Richard Chassot was active as a cyclist from 1994 to 1999. After retiring from active cycling, he worked as a co-commentator for Swiss television for the Tour de France and as director of the Tour de Romandie .

In March 2012 Chassot was elected the new President of Swiss Cycling . In August 2013 he resigned from this office with immediate effect after there had been disagreements in the association over the renewed nomination of Pat McQuaid as President of the World Cycling Federation Union Cycliste Internationale . After Swiss Cycling had originally proposed its candidacy, this nomination had apparently been withdrawn by the Presidium against the will of Chassot.
